Article 722.172 Cable Uses and Permitted Substitutions CABLE TYPE USE PERMITTED SUBSTITUTIONS MULTICONDUCTOR FPLP Power-limited fire alarm plenum cable CMP FPLR Power-limited fire alarm riser cable CMP, FPLP, CMR FPL Power-limited fire alarm cable CMP, FPLP, CMR, FPLR, CMG, CM Note: Based on Article 722.172 and Table 722.172 Article 722.133 Coaxial Cable Uses and Permitted Substitutions CABLE TYPE USE PERMITTED SUBSTITUTIONS CATVP Coaxial plenum cable CMP, BLP CATVR Coaxial riser cable CATVP, CMP, CMR, BMR, BLP, BLR CATV Coaxial general purpose cable CATVP, CMP, CATVR, CMR, CMG, CM, BMR, BM, BLP, BLR, BL CATVX Coaxial cable, limited use CATVP, CMP, CATVR, CMR, CATV, CMG, CM, BMR, BM, BLP, BLR, BL, BLX Note: Based on Article 722.133 and Table 722.133(D) Type CM — Communications wires and cables Type FPL — Power-limited fire alarm cables A → B Cable A shall be permitted to be used in place of Cable B No. 26 AWG minimum Figure 722.172 Permitted Substitutions for Power-Limited Fire Alarm Cables CMP CMR CMG CM FPLP FPLR FPL Plenum Riser General Purpose Multiconductor Cables Type BL — Network-powered broadband communications low-power cables Type BM — Network-powered broadband communications medium-power cables Type CATV — Community antenna television cables Type CM — Communications cables A → B Coaxial Cable A shall be permitted to be used in place of Coaxial Cable B Figure 722.133(D) Limited Coaxial Type CATV Cables Permitted Substitution Hierarchy CMP CMR CMG CM CMX CATVP CATVR CATV CATVX BLP BMR, BLP, BLR BMR, BM, BLP, BLR, BL BMR, BM, BLP, BLR, BL, BLX Plenum Riser General Purpose Dwellings NEC/CEC Substitution Chart
